Output 161b1034621ef0e605a7a93d043be1a6b587c36485b246b30f6d60072342b84e:1

value
106053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eba6a8aa66c6125f4f9a8d0a6fcc1aac4fd5a0b6 OP_EQUAL
address
3PB2NHR19BZWHdxqpNME4YZebr3PhrhnAU
transaction
161b1034621ef0e605a7a93d043be1a6b587c36485b246b30f6d60072342b84e
spent
true